Cartersville Turf Conditions

Bartow County's heavy clay is the real story here. That dense soil drains slowly, compacts hard, and creates perfect conditions for mud and dead patches—exactly why pet turf makes sense locally. When we install, we prepare a proper base that accounts for our clay landscape; it's not just rolling turf over packed dirt. The Cartersville area sits in a humid subtropical zone with good sun exposure in most residential yards, which means your artificial pet turf won't struggle with shade or moisture buildup the way it might in heavily wooded properties. Yard sizes around Downtown Cartersville and the LakePoint neighborhoods tend toward modest residential lots—perfect for pet turf installation because there's less total square footage to cover and more proportional ROI on quality materials. We've also found that properties in this county rarely have restrictive HOA turf rules, but it's always worth checking local covenants before installation. Spring and early fall are ideal installation windows here; summer heat can soften base materials, and rare winter freezes don't require special prep work. Frequently Asked Questions

Does Cartersville clay soil require special base prep for pet turf?

Absolutely. Bartow County's heavy clay needs grading and drainage assessment before we lay turf. We typically add a compacted base layer to prevent water pooling—critical in our humid climate. Without proper prep, clay can create soft spots where dogs sink or water sits. It's extra work upfront, but it's what keeps your pet turf stable and long-lasting in our specific soil conditions.

Will pet turf hold up to Cartersville summers and my dog's bathroom habits?

Yes. Our pet turf is UV-stabilized for Georgia heat and engineered with drainage specifically for urine. Cartersville's humidity means good drainage is crucial—inferior turf traps moisture and smells bad fast. We use premium backing systems that handle both your dog's activity and our summer weather without degrading or creating odor issues that annoy neighbors.

How long does installation take in Cartersville?

Typical residential yards in our area take 2–4 days depending on size and base prep complexity. Most Downtown and LakePoint properties we service are between 500–2,000 square feet. Clay removal and proper base installation add time compared to sandy soil regions, but that's exactly why you want it done right the first time.

Can I install pet turf myself, or should I hire a local contractor?

DIY is possible, but Cartersville's clay makes it risky. Improper base preparation leads to settling, soft spots, and drainage failure. Our crew understands local soil behavior and has the equipment to compact and grade correctly.
